Transaction 0880baf520a2eb37a17d890b2fbe3a55bc99fc56413b16741e568ead29869729
1 Input
1 Output
-
0880baf520a2eb37a17d890b2fbe3a55bc99fc56413b16741e568ead29869729:0
- value
- 545422
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d3bce98664ef1e9be2489a07f634270eeb904464 OP_EQUAL
- address
- 3LzaosRgVgr4FCNKYAowfbjoRuMcF28n6v